What can we do to prevent contracting the cold and flu virus? From air plane seat trays to doorknobs to dollar bills, germs are everywhere. In fact, about 30% of the U.S. consumers use hand sanitizers, and, given the frequency with which we touch our face with our hands, particularly our noses, mouths and eyes, keeping hands germ free is the key to protecting ourselves and loved ones.
